Rust LLM Chatbots LLM Tools

Desktop and web chat applications built in Rust that run LLMs locally or connect to LLM APIs, with native UI frameworks (Tauri, Leptos, Slint). Does NOT include chatbots for specific platforms (Discord, Telegram, Slack), mobile apps, or general LLM frameworks without chat interfaces.

There are 38 rust llm chatbots tools tracked. The highest-rated is dtnewman/zev at 46/100 with 710 stars.

Get all 38 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=llm-tools&subcategory=rust-llm-chatbots&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Tool Score Tier
1 dtnewman/zev

A simple CLI tool to help you remember terminal commands

46
Emerging
2 hecrj/icebreaker

A local AI chat app powered by ๐Ÿฆ€ Rust, ๐ŸงŠ iced, ๐Ÿค— Hugging Face, and ๐Ÿฆ™ llama.cpp

46
Emerging
3 Asutorufa/hujiang_dictionary

ๆ—ฅๆœฌ่ชž่พžๆ›ธ by Rust, support Telegram bot, AWS Lambda and Cloudflare Workers....

35
Emerging
4 adammpkins/llama-terminal-completion

AI terminal assistant for any OpenAI-compatible API. Features interactive...

35
Emerging
5 milosgajdos/bot-banter

Go vs Rust AI bot voice conversation

34
Emerging
6 oxide-lab/Oxide-Lab

Modern desktop application (Rust + Tauri v2 + Svelte 5 + Candle (HF)) for...

33
Emerging
7 dustinblackman/oatmeal

Terminal UI to chat with large language models (LLM) using different model...

33
Emerging
8 heng30/flymoon

This is a large language model chat client built with Rust and Slint GUI,...

30
Emerging
9 danielclough/fireside-chat

An LLM interface (chat bot) implemented in pure Rust using...

30
Emerging
10 huytd/txtask

Ask Ollama about your local text files

28
Experimental
11 Sollimann/chatty-llama

A fullstack Rust + React chat app using open-source Llama language models

27
Experimental
12 bitplane/uh-halp

Command line help from an LLM of your choice

26
Experimental
13 CodersCreative/ollama-chat-iced

A GUI made using iced and rust that allows you to talk to an Ollama AI.

26
Experimental
14 jorbush/rusty-ai-chat

Rusty AI Chat is a Rust-based project that offers a chat experience by...

24
Experimental
15 KPCOFGS/RustyChat

RustyChat - A lightweight desktop chat UI for Ollama models, built with...

24
Experimental
16 kb10uy/llm-natsuki-bot

Rust ่ฃฝ LLM ใƒใƒฃใƒƒใƒˆใƒœใƒƒใƒˆ/ใ‚ขใ‚ทใ‚นใ‚ฟใƒณใƒˆ

24
Experimental
17 di-zed/tg-ai-companion

Telegram AI Companion (Rust + LocalAI)

24
Experimental
18 astrum-chat/astrum

Local-first AI chat app.

23
Experimental
19 develatter/rusty_bot

A chatbot made with Rust, using Dioxus as a fullstack framework and Kalosm...

22
Experimental
20 Smalls1652/localllm-chat

A stupid way to run Open WebUI locally. (Mirror)

22
Experimental
21 matdombrock/sllm

A command line interface for the OpenAI LLMs.

22
Experimental
22 polina4096/Ballad

LLMs play balatro

22
Experimental
23 porkbrain/ajeto

LLM personal assistant

18
Experimental
24 meschbach/marvin

Marvin: Your local CLI or Slack bot friend.

15
Experimental
25 udayj/cash-tracker

Telegram & NLP Based Cash Accounting

15
Experimental
26 alerque/acceptarium

Tools to facilitate scanning receipts, extracting useful data, archiving the...

14
Experimental
27 Bbeierle12/Rust-Tonken

Native desktop Ollama chat client with session history, search, and export โ€”...

14
Experimental
28 goshtasb/OmniGlass

AI that acts on your screen, not just reads it. Snip โ†’ execute. MCP plugins,...

14
Experimental
29 chenhunghan/chat-templates

Simple chat templates parser/generator for prompting LLM

12
Experimental
30 Doc-Base/tauri-v1_llm_rag_knowledge_base

Tauri v1 Knowledge Base for LLMs RAG.

12
Experimental
31 MedAouadhi/Polybot

A simple bot server to run in your home network with super easy command...

12
Experimental
32 AlphsX/Rusty

๐Ÿฆ€ Blazing-fast, memory-safe AI chatbot for your terminal โ€ข Built with Rust...

11
Experimental
33 ckampfe/ochat

A really simple personal notebook interface to Ollama.

11
Experimental
34 zaripov-jasurbek/schet_go

finance assistant with AI(Telegram bot)

11
Experimental
35 alcolmenar/tauri-llama

Rust LLM Chatbot Desktop Application

11
Experimental
36 AnesBenmerzoug/pincer-chat

PincerChat, a desktop GUI for interacting with local LLMs served with Ollama

11
Experimental
37 itsdoruk/krabby_ai

A rust-based command-line AI chatbot

10
Experimental
38 sebastian9991/RustyChatBot

A chatbot built with RUSTFormers, quantized opensource LLM from hugging face...

10
Experimental